Technical architecture and workflow


The architecture is designed to scale with enterprise demand while keeping operational risk low. System components typically include a provisioning layer, routing and messaging gateway, data persistence, analytics, and governance services. The provisioning layer accepts requests for a number, validates the request against policy, and allocates a number from a pool. The routing gateway handles inbound and outbound messages, with capabilities for personalization, transformation, and normalization to ensure compatibility with downstream systems and recipient networks. A persistent data store maintains a complete audit trail for each number, including allocation time, TTL, delivery results, and eventual retirement. Monitoring and observability are built in, offering dashboards for uptime, latency, delivery success rate, and anomaly detection.


From a security perspective, the platform employs encryption at rest and in transit, strong access controls, and separation of duties across teams. Data minimization principles are applied to limit the amount of personal data processed during verification flows. The system supports compliant data retention policies and provides facilities for data deletion and export when required by regulation or business policy.


In practice, typical integration flows look like this: your application requests a number through the API, you specify region, preferred provider, TTL, and any routing rules, and the system returns an identifier that represents the allocated number. When a verification SMS arrives, the gateway routes the message to your application via webhook or polling, with delivery receipts and failure notifications recorded for audit. If a number becomes blocked by a carrier or the recipient, automatic retries or rotation to an alternate number is triggered according to your policy. This approach minimizes downtime and preserves the continuity of verification flows even during carrier outages or rate limiting events.

Potential Risks


While there are many legitimate business benefits to using temporary numbers for verification, it is important to recognize and manage potential risks. Below are common risk areas and recommended mitigations to preserve trust, security, and regulatory compliance.



  • Misuse and fraud risk:Temporary numbers can be used to evade controls, synthetic identity creation, or other fraudulent activities. Mitigation includes strict terms of service, purpose limitation, anomaly detection, rate limits, and user verification policies that require appropriate business justification for number provisioning.

  • Regulatory and compliance concerns:SMS verification practices may be subject to local and international rules regarding consent, marketing messages, and data handling. Mitigation includes compliance reviews, data residency options, and ongoing audits with clear documentation of consent and legitimate use cases.

  • Deliverability and blocking:Carriers or platform providers may block numbers due to suspicious behavior or policy violations. Mitigation includes rotating numbers, maintaining healthy reputation, monitoring delivery rates, and adhering to usage guidelines to minimize risk of blocks.

  • Privacy and data exposure:Handling of phone numbers and verification data creates privacy risks. Mitigation includes minimizing stored data, implementing strong access controls, and providing data subject request processes when required by law.

  • Operational risk and dependency:Downtime or interruptions in the provisioning or routing path can impact verification flows. Mitigation includes multi region deployment, failover strategies, and service level commitments with transparent incident management.

  • Cost management and hygiene:Unused or stale numbers can drive unnecessary costs. Mitigation includes TTL driven retirement, automated recycling of numbers, and regular hygiene sweeps with usage reporting.


To manage these risks effectively, enterprises should implement a governance framework that includes clear usage policies, approved use cases, and ongoing monitoring. Transparent reporting, regular security reviews, and alignment with industry best practices will help ensure the service remains a trusted part of your verification stack.
